What is the B1 Exam?
The B1 examination examines a prospect's capability to maintain a conversation on familiar subjects, explain experiences, and supply quick factors for viewpoints. For UK Visas and Immigration (UKVI) purposes, candidates need to take a Secure English Language Test (SELT).
The most typical factors for taking a B1 exam consist of:
Indefinite Leave to Remain (ILR)/ SettlementBritish Citizenship (Naturalisation)Family Visas (Spouse/Partner extension)
It is vital to note that just certain government-approved suppliers can issue certificates for visa applications. Taking a "B1 level" course at a regional college that is not a SELT provider will result in a certificate that the Home Office will decline.
Breakdown of B1 Exam Costs by Provider
In the United Kingdom, there are 4 main government-approved SELT providers. Each has a somewhat different prices structure. The following costs are quotes based upon 2024 market averages for the "Speaking and Listening" or "four-skills" variations of the B1 examination.
1. Trinity College London
Trinity is one of the most popular choices for citizenship and settlement candidates. They provide the GESE Grade 5 examination, which is a 10-minute speaking and listening test.
Cost: Approximately ₤ 150.Functions: Fast results (generally within 7 days) and numerous test centers throughout the UK.2. IELTS (SELT Consortium)

Extra and Hidden Costs to Consider
When budgeting for the B1 exam, the reserving cost is hardly ever the final cost. Prospects need to represent the following potential expenses:
1. Rescheduling and Cancellation Fees
Booking a test requires dedication. If a prospect requires to change the date due to an emergency situation or absence of preparation, service providers frequently charge substantial costs.
Early rescheduling: Sometimes complimentary if done more than 14 days beforehand.Late rescheduling: Can cost 50% to 100% of the original charge.2. Preparation Materials
While native speakers may discover the B1 level simple, the specific format of the exam can be difficult. Expenses for preparation include:
Official Guidebooks: ₤ 20 - ₤ 40.Online Practice Tests: ₤ 10 - ₤ 30.Private Tutoring: ₤ 25 - ₤ 60 per hour.3. Travel Expenses
SELT exams should be taken at registered, protected test centers. Depending upon where the prospect resides, they might need to travel to a significant city (like London, Birmingham, or Manchester). This includes the expense of train tickets, fuel, or even over night accommodation.
4. Retake Insurance
Some companies, like LanguageCert, offer "Exam Insurance" or "Take2" for an additional ₤ 30 - ₤ 40. This enables the candidate to retake the test at no more cost if they fail the first time. For anxious test-takers, this can be an economical safeguard.

The cost of an Ecctis confirmation is often lower than the exam charge.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. The length of time is the B1 certificate legitimate for?
For UKVI purposes, a B1 SELT certificate stands for 2 years from the date of the exam. Nevertheless, if a certificate was used for a previous successful visa application (and it was at level B1 or higher), the Home Office may still accept it for citizenship even if it technically "expired."
2. Can the B1 exam be taken online from home?
No. For UK visa and citizenship applications, the Home Office requires the test to be taken in individual at a Secure English Language Test (SELT) center. This ensures the identity of the candidate and the stability of the testing environment.
3. What occurs if the prospect stops working?
If a prospect fails, they should pay for a new examination and retake it. There is no limitation on how lots of times a person can take the test, but the expense of repeated failures can become prohibitive. This is why extensive preparation is essential.
4. Exists a difference in between B1 for a Spouse Visa and B1 for Citizenship?
A Spouse Visa (initial application) typically needs level A1. An extension (after 2.5 years) requires A2. Indefinite Leave to Remain and Citizenship need level B1 Bescheinigung. While a prospect can take a greater level (like B1) for an A1 requirement, they can not utilize an A1 certificate for a B1 requirement.
5. Are there any discounts for students or low-income candidates?
Generally, there are no discount rates provided by the SELT providers for trainees or individuals on benefits. The charges are standardized across the board to cover the security and administrative expenses of the screening center.
